Clinical Business Analyst Level I
NYC Health + Hospitals is committed to delivering high quality health services, and they are seeking a Clinical Business Analyst Level I to assess, design, develop, and implement clinical systems. The role involves collecting and transforming information into business requirements, collaborating with various stakeholders to optimize project outcomes, and providing support and training to team members.

Responsibilities
Analyze and document business requirements and processes; communicate requirements to technical personnel through the construction of basic conceptual data, process models and flowcharts, and technical specifications
Interview end users, stakeholders, and project sponsors in order to assess business and clinical needs; create business, functional, and technical requirements document based on captured data and, in accordance with departmental protocol/standards
Convert information gathered into specific details including data sources, data and user types, interface components, interface navigation needs, reporting needs and administrative system needs
Define external interfaces, constraints, quality issues and other non-functional requirements
Provide project management team with identified risks, concerns, and ambiguities discovered during the gathering of requirements; assist team in developing solutions
Partner with project managers to complete requirements documentation, in accordance with project schedule
Plan, organize, facilitate, and lead meetings and workgroups as well as oversee and execute follow-up activities
Ensure software development team accounts for all defined technical requirements, in coordination with quality assurance team. Ensure that all quality standards comply with internal policies and industry standards
Document changes to baseline requirements through standard change control process. Document software test plans, technical requirements, release notes, user and training guidelines and other materials
Plan, coordinate, and support unit acceptance testing and subsequent deployments, in coordination with other team leaders
Perform end user and application support functions including problem solving and resolution of application function defects. Provide systems and application training
Develop and execute project presentations
Participate in special projects, as required
Provide training to and serve as a mentor for junior clinical business analysts and/or other appropriate project team members; manage and evaluate work products for assigned team members
Participate in the development of various departmental training initiatives
Interview junior clinical business analysts and/or other appropriate project team members
Qualification
Required
A Masters degree or advanced clinical degree from an accredited college or university
A Baccalaureate degree from an accredited college or university and one (1) year of experience gathering and documenting business, clinical, and/or functional requirements for software applications development and implementation in a clinical, allied health, non-allied health, behavioral health, information technology, information services, business, analytics or related area
One (1) year of experience in a relevant clinical and/or healthcare administration role/function
A satisfactory combination of education, training, and experience
Specialty certification(s) issued by a national commercially available program, state, professional society, academic or technical institution in an area(s) listed above, may be credited on a month-to-month basis toward the required work experience for a total of one (1) year
Preferred
Technical ability to develop Access or Excel databases to aid in various budget administration tasks
Understanding of basic accounting principles, including but not limited to, General Ledger operations
Recognizes potential budgeting/expenditure problems and inform Budget Director of same
Ability to understand systems and processes of financial operation and work within that context
Identify opportunities for process improvements with the finance department and provide analysis and propose change and communication strategies
Ability to work well under the pressure of deadlines and the stress of undertaking multiple projects at one time
